How much electricity can the distribution box hold in a day

The daily electricity a distribution box can handle depends on its rated amperage, voltage, and actual load, typically ranging from a few kilowatt-hours to several hundred, depending on the system size.

Understanding Distribution Box Capacity

A distribution box, also called an electrical panel or breaker box, distributes electricity from the utility to various circuits in a building. Its capacity is measured in amperes (amps), which indicates the maximum current it can safely handle at any moment. Common residential panels range from 100 A to 200 A, while larger installations may use 400 A panels for high-demand setups . Each circuit within the box is designed to handle a specific current, usually 15–20 A for standard outlets and higher for appliances like ovens or dryers .

Calculating Daily Electricity Usage

Electricity usage is measured in kilowatt-hours (kWh), which is the product of power (watts) and time (hours). To estimate daily consumption:

  1. Determine the panel's maximum power: Power (W) = Voltage (V) × Current (A) For a 200 A panel at 240 V: 200 × 240 = 48,000 W (48 kW) maximum instantaneous power .
  2. Apply realistic usage factors: Not all circuits run at full load simultaneously. Electrical codes recommend the 80% rule, meaning continuous load should not exceed 80% of the panel's rating. For a 200 A panel: 48 kW × 0.8 = 38.4 kW usable at any moment .
  3. Estimate daily energy: Multiply the average load by the number of hours used per day. For example, if the average load is 20 kW over 24 hours: 20 kW × 24 h = 480 kWh/day. Actual usage depends on appliance schedules, occupancy, and energy efficiency .

Practical Considerations

  • Circuit grouping: Avoid overloading circuits by grouping high-demand appliances logically.
  • Future expansion: Choose a panel slightly larger than current needs to accommodate growth .
  • Safety: Never exceed the panel's rated amperage; breakers will trip to prevent hazards . In summary, a distribution box's daily electricity usage is not fixed—it depends on its rated amperage, voltage, and actual load patterns. By calculating total appliance demand and applying safety factors, you can estimate daily kWh consumption and ensure safe operation.
